Taiwan compatriots and enterprises are welcome to innovate and pioneer in the mainland, said Zhang Han, spokeswoman for the State Council Taiwan Affairs Office, at a press conference in Beijing on Wednesday.

Zhang made the statement in response to a media query about reports on Taiwan region's enthusiasm in the mainland's remarkable progress in robot technology demonstrated in the 2nd World Humanoid Robot Games held in Beijing from Aug 22 to 26. Public opinion within the Taiwan Island believes that it is necessary to enhance cooperation in related fields across the Taiwan Strait.

"From bouncing and jumping on the Spring Festival Gala stage to constantly setting new records at the Games, to entering application scenarios of production and life, humanoid robots developed on the mainland have demonstrated the deep integration and rapid development of scientific and technological innovation and industrial innovation. The 15th Five-Year Plan has made forward-looking arrangements for future industries such as embodied intelligence and brain-computer interfaces. With its full-fledged industrial system, solid industrial foundation and rich application scenarios, the mainland will create broad development space for Taiwan compatriots and enterprises. We welcome compatriots and enterprises from Taiwan to innovate and pioneer on the mainland, participate in high-quality development, and jointly strengthen the economy of the Chinese nation," Zhang said.
